Central Valley ACP Guests of 3 Sisters Gardens Fundraiser Dinner
Central Valley ACP Comrades Peter and Anna capped off an incredibly productive year of building bridges and solidifying community support with 3 Sisters Gardens.
“Three Sisters Gardens is a 501(C)(3) non-profit organization bringing community members together to grow food and lives in West Sacramento, California.”
-Three Sisters Gardens. Mission & History. Accessed 1/31/26
With the keen understanding that these organizations are made necessary not by accident, but by the very system against which we struggle, our fine revolutionaries were guests at the organization’s annual fundraising dinner.
Members of the partner group recapped the year at the Garden, with special note to how they produced 40,000 lbs of produce this year, beating their record of 30,000 lbs of produce year-over-year. The active community pillars of 3 Sisters rightly touted their hard work.
During the presentation they thanked all their volunteers, including mentioning the American Communist Party by name expressing appreciation to us for helping this year.
